摘要
Complex formation of 2,3-dimethyl-5-hydroxy-6-aminopyrimidine-4(3H)-one with copper(II) ions in nonaqueous solutions has been studied by means of electron, NMR, and IR spectroscopy as well as mass spectrometry. Sequential formation of tetra- and pentacoordinated copper(II) complexes with mono- and bidentate ligand coordination has been observed. The complexes composition has been determined by spectrophotometry using the molar ratios method. Donor centers of the ligand involved in coordination with copper(II) ions have been determined, and the complexes formation constant have been calculated.
